Paris, the City of Light, has always been a beacon of artistic expression, romanticism, and revolutionary ideas. It's a city that has inspired countless individuals throughout history, from artists to writers, and everyone in between. Among its many visitors were two young men, Paul and Pierre, whose lives intertwined in the most unexpected ways during their time in this magnificent city.

The paths of Paul and Pierre crossed one fateful evening at a quaint little café on the Seine. Paul, working on his sketchbook by the river, accidentally knocked over his bag of art supplies. Pierre, who was sitting nearby, quickly came to his aid, helping to gather the scattered pencils, paints, and canvases. As they explored the city together, Paul and Pierre discovered that their perspectives complemented each other beautifully. Paul introduced Pierre to the visual arts scene, taking him to galleries and exhibitions that showcased the works of both emerging and established artists. Their adventures took them from the Louvre to the Latin Quarter, from Notre-Dame to the Eiffel Tower. With each step, they found inspiration in the city's beauty and its storied past. Paul began to see the world through Pierre's literary eyes, understanding that art wasn't just about visual representation but also about the stories and emotions that it conveyed. Pierre, meanwhile, discovered a new appreciation for the visual arts, realizing that paintings and sculptures could evoke feelings and tell stories in their own right.
